Germany had an average salary of 53.7 thousand U.S dollars per year in 2020, the highest among the five biggest European economies. During this provided time period, Germans have had a higher average salary than their counterparts in the United Kingdom, France, Italy and Spain, with the exception of 2007, when the UK had slightly higher earnings. Throughout the 1990s, the UK had the lowest average salary among these countries, before catching up, and then outpacing earnings in France, Italy and Spain.
